Ant-Man's concept of size manipulation is more than just a superhero fantasy—it actually ties into some intriguing scientific principles and real-world phenomena. When Ant-Man shrinks, he maintains his original strength, which is a popular point of discussion among fans and scientists alike. This idea stems from the principle that strength is proportional to the cross-sectional area of muscles, which decreases slower than volume when an object shrinks.
